Saint Levant releases new album "DEIRA" – A powerful tribute to Palestine

Saint Levant's latest album, DEIRA, released on June 7, 2024, has quickly gained attention for its emotional depth and unique sound. The album blends North African, Arab, and contemporary melodies to explore themes of love, displacement, identity, and culture while envisioning a return to a liberated Palestine.

The story behind DEIRA

The album's title, DEIRA, is inspired by the Al Deira Hotel in Gaza, a place that holds deep personal significance for Saint Levant. Born in Jerusalem to a French-Algerian mother and a Palestinian-Serbian father, Saint Levant’s multicultural background has always played a central role in his music. His father designed and operated the Al Deira Hotel from 2001, until it was destroyed by Israeli bombings in late 2023. Rather than seeing this tragic loss as the end, Saint Levant turned it into inspiration, making the hotel a symbol of resilience, hope, and the dream of Palestine’s restoration.

A unique blend of sounds

DEIRA consists of eight tracks that beautifully merge traditional Palestinian music with global influences. Saint Levant draws from his North African heritage and the broader Arab world, blending North African rhythms, Arab pop, and modern sounds in a way that feels fresh and vibrant. Produced by Saint Levant himself alongside collaborators like Abdellah Messous and Khalil Cherradi, the album is a true fusion of cultures and styles.

Themes and lyrical depth

The album’s lyrics explore a range of themes, including love, displacement, identity, and the Palestinian struggle. Saint Levant’s multilingual lyrics—sung in English, French, and Arabic—reflect his diverse heritage and make the album accessible to a global audience. The recurring theme throughout DEIRA is a longing for home and a deep connection to the Palestinian cause, particularly the desire for liberation and peace.

Collaborations that stand out

Saint Levant has brought together an impressive lineup of collaborators to enhance DEIRA. Notable guest artists include Kehlani, MC Abdul, TIF, and Sol Band, with Algerian rai singer Cheb Bilal also contributing his unique voice. Palestinian-Jordanian artist Zeyne adds haunting background vocals throughout the album, creating a layered, atmospheric sound.

Must-listen tracks

Here are some standout tracks from DEIRA that you’ll want to check out:

"On This Land" (feat. Sol Band): A moving rendition of the Palestinian anthem Mawtini, setting a powerful tone for the rest of the album.

"Allah Yihmeeki" (feat. Kehlani): This track blends the soulful vocals of Kehlani with Arab-pop elements for a smooth and compelling sound.

"Deira" (feat. MC Abdul): Featuring 15-year-old Gazan rapper MC Abdul, this title track is a raw and emotional exploration of hope and resilience in the face of conflict.
